Species: Goat

Breed: Mehsana

General Information

Species

Goat

Synonym

Desi

Breeding Tract

Ahmadabad, Banas Kantha, Gandhinagar, Mahesana, Sabar Kantha, Patan (Gujarat)

Main Use

Food – Meat And Milk

Origin

The Breed Derived Its Name From Mehsana District Of Gujarat State Of India. Rabari Community Is Responsible For Development Of Mehsana Breed. They Maintain Large Herds Of Animals Which Include Kankrej Cattle, Sheep, Goat And Camel.

Morphology

Colour

Black With White Ear Base, Few Reddish Brown With White Ear Base.

Horns Present

Both

Number Of Horns

2

Horns Shape And Size

Screw Type. Twisted Slightly, Curved Upward And Backward And Pointed At The Tips. Medium (15-25 Cm) In Size.

Visible Characteristics

Ears Have White Spots Ranging From A Few Spots To Complete White With Few Black Spots At The Base. White Spots Are Present On The Upper Part Of Upper Muzzle And Look Like A Ring In Some Of The Animals. Hair Coat Is Long And Shaggy.
